List of public holidays in Pakistan for 2023

List of public holidays in Pakistan for 2023. The federal government on Monday released a list of the public and optional holidays for the upcoming year, 2023.

An official notification was also issued by the Cabinet Division. As per the notification, the public and optional holidays for Muslims and minorities in Pakistan for calendar year 2023 are as under:

SR No Name of occasion Days Dates
1 Kashmir Day Sunday February 5
2 Pakistan Day Thursday March 23
3 Eid-ul-Fitr Saturday, Sunday, Monday April 22,23,24
4 Labour Day Monday May 1
5 Eid-ul-Azha Thursday, Friday, Saturday June 29,30, July 1
6 Ashura (9th, 10th Muharram) Thursday, Friday July 27, 28
7 Independence Day Monday August 14
8 Eid Milad-un-Nabi Thursday September 28
9 Allama Iqbal Day Thursday November 9
10 Quaid-e-Azam Day/Christmas Monday December 25
11 Day after Christmas Tuesday December 26(Only for Christians)

The following will be bank holidays. On these days, the banks/DFLs/MFBs will remain closed to the public but not to for employees.

Sr No Date
1 January 2 (Monday)
2 March 22 (Wednesday)
3 July 3 (Monday)

In the case of Muslim festivals, the dates of holidays are based on anticipated dates. They are subject to the moon’s appearance, for which the Cabinet Division will issue a separate notification.

Optional Holidays

SR No Name of occasion Days Date
1 New Year Day Sunday January 1
2 Basant Panchami Thursday  January 26
3 Shiv Ratri Saturday February 18
4 Shab-e-Mairaj Saturday February 18
5 Holi Monday March 6
6 Dulhandi Tuesday March 7
7 Shab-e-Barat Wednesday March 8
8 Good Friday Friday April 7
9 Day After Easter Monday April 10
10 Baisakhi Friday April 14
11 Eid-e-Rizwan Friday April 21
12 Buddha Purnima Friday July 7
13 Nauroze Wednesday August 16
14 Birthday of Lord Zoroaster Monday August 21
15 Chehlum Wednesday September 6
16 Janamashtami Thursday September 7
17 Durga Poja Monday October 23
18 Dussehra Tuesday October 24
19 Giyarhvi Shareef Friday October 27
20 Birthday of Guru Valmik Swami Ji Saturday October 28
21 Diwali Sunday November 12
22 Guru Nanak Birthday Monday November 27
